PROPERTY FROM THE INDIANAPOLIS MUSEUM OF ART, SOLD TO BENEFIT THE ART ACQUISITIONS FUND
A CELADON-GLAZED 'GARLIC-MOUTH' VASE
19TH CENTURY
The rounded body and bulbous top are carved with lotus scroll and flanked at the waisted neck by two ruyi shaped handles. The base is inscribed with an apocryphal Qianlong mark.
9½ in. (24.1 cm.) high

Provenance:
Mr. & Mrs. Stanley Herzman Collection.
Indianapolis Museum of Art, Indianapolis, Indiana, accessioned in 1984.

Literature:
S. Little, The Herzman Collection, privately published, 2000, p. 89, in the section of gifts to the Indianapolis Museum of Art.
